20 V, 500 mA, Low Noise, CMOS LDO

Features

  • Input voltage range: 3.3 V to 20 V
  • Maximum output current: 500 mA
  • Low Noise: 15 μV rms for fixed output versions
  • PSRR Performance of 60 dB at 10 kHz, VOUT = 3.3 V
  • Reverse current protection
  • Low dropout voltage: 350 mV at 500 mA
  • Initial accuracy: ±0.8%
  • Accuracy over line, load, and temperature
    • −2% to +1%, TJ = −40°C to +125°C
    • −1.25% to +1%, TJ = 0°C to +85°C
  • Low quiescent current (VIN = 5 V), IGND = 900 μA with 500 mA load
  • Low shutdown current: <40 μA at VIN = 12 V, stable with small 1 μF ceramic output capacitor
  • 7 fixed output voltage options: 1.5 V, 1.8 V, 2.5 V, 3 V, 3.3 V, 5 V, and 9 V
  • Adjustable output from 1.22 V to VIN − VDO
  • Foldback current limit and thermal overload protection
  • User programmable precision UVLO/enable
  • Power-good indicator
  • 8-lead LFCSP and 8-lead SOIC packages

Part details & applications

The ADP7104 is a CMOS, low dropout linear regulator that operates from 3.3 V to 20 V and provides up to 500 mA of output current. This high input voltage LDO is ideal for regulation of high performance analog and mixed signal circuits operating from 19 V to 1.22 V rails. Using an advanced proprietary architecture, it provides high power supply rejection, low noise, and achieves excellent line and load transient response with just a small 1 μF ceramic output capacitor.

The ADP7104 is available in seven fixed output voltage options and an adjustable version, which allows output voltages that range from 1.22 V to VIN − VDO via an external feedback divider.

The ADP7104 output noise voltage is 15 μV rms and is independent of the output voltage. A digital power-good output allows power system monitors to check the health of the output voltage. A user programmable precision undervoltage lockout function facilitates sequencing of multiple power supplies.

The ADP7104 is available in 8-lead, 3 mm × 3 mm LFCSP and 8-lead SOIC packages. The LFCSP offers a very compact solution and also provides excellent thermal performance for applications requiring up to 500 mA of output current in a small, low-profile footprint.

APPLICATIONS

  • Regulation to noise sensitive applications: ADC, DAC circuits, precision amplifiers, high frequency oscillators, clocks, and PLLs
  • Communications and infrastructure
  • Medical and healthcare
  • Industrial and instrumentation
